The Hunting Season - A Meet at the Old Hall," an enigmatic and evocative 19th century engraving from "The Graphic: An Illustrated Weekly Newspaper," Volume 33, January to June, 1886. The image captures the essence of the British countryside and the traditional pastime of fox hunting. A grand old hall stands proudly in the background, its ivy-covered walls and towering chimneys a testament to the passage of time. A group of well-dressed men and women have gathered at the entrance, their horses tethered nearby. The excitement of the hunt is palpable in their expressions, as they exchange words and prepare for the day ahead. In the foreground, a man on horseback, dressed in the traditional red coat and black velvet collar of a huntsman, approaches the group. His gaze is fixed on the horizon, perhaps searching for the telltale signs of a fox or other game. Two women, one in a flowing blue dress and the other in a red riding habit, watch intently, their faces filled with anticipation. The scene is one of timeless beauty and tradition, a snapshot of a bygone era.
